Foa Island

We did an overnight sail from the Va’vau Islands to the Ha’apau Islands. We arrived at Foa Island shortly before dawn and had to wait for the sun to rise so we could see our way past the coral heads and into the anchorage. Tonga: First Impressions

Wow, wow and wow! We are thoroughly enjoying our time in Tonga. We are currently in the Vava’u group. There are three main island groups. The Vava’u group is to the north of the other two groups.
